Washington DC (US), Jul 15 (ANI): Muttahida Qaumi Movement (MQM) activists staged protest in Washington DC against upcoming general elections in Pakistan. The protest was held over continuous atrocities against refugees in Pakistan by the Inter-Services Intelligence (ISI). An MQM activist alleged that Government and intelligence agencies in Pakistan are busy in negotiation with terrorists to elect a weak puppet government. General elections in Pakistan will be held on July 25.
